Clevinger returns to the South Side

AMERICAN LEAGUE


Chicago White Sox
NEWS: Chicago reached an agreement with RHP Mike Clevinger on a one-year, $12 million contract.
IMPACT: High
BHQ SPIN: We’ll have to wait and see how long it will take for Clevinger to be ready to join the rotation, currently starter-turned-reliever Garrett Crochet, Michael Soroka, Chris Flexen, Erick Fedde and Nick Nastrini. In 2023 with the Sox, Clevinger finished with a 3.77 ERA/4.98 xERA with 110 K/40 BB in 131.1 IP. He also missed time last season with wrist and biceps injuries. He currently is projected at about 130 IP, but that could be dialed down a bit depending on his schedule to return. The other variable will be who gets bumped from the rotation.
